How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Annapolis Junction?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Annapolis Junction Studio Apartments | $1,887 | $1,847 | $1,949 |
| Annapolis Junction 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,182 | $1,199 | $3,166 |
| Annapolis Junction 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,613 | $1,425 | $4,498 |
| Annapolis Junction 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,134 | $2,200 | $4,723 |
How much does it cost to rent a home in Annapolis Junction?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 2 Bedroom Homes | $2,650 | $2,600 | $2,700 |
| 3 Bedroom Homes | $3,294 | $2,600 | $4,500 |
| 4 Bedroom Homes | $3,530 | $3,100 | $4,195 |
| 5 Bedroom Homes | $3,850 | $3,850 | $3,850 |
